qsd88
Mars 26, 2025, 10:10
21
Merci ebz pour ces infos
Comme edw1ge mon écran était noir suite à une tentative raté, plus de connexion en OTA possible (j’ai fait de la merd…)
Pour m’en sortir j’ai flashé Original_OTA_Xiaomi_LYWSD03MMC_v2.1.1_0159c.bin en UART sans résistance.
Puis j’ai suivi exactement les recommandations de pvvx en OTA
ouvert 11:37AM - 14 Jan 25 UTC
documentation
**Обновление LYWSD03MMC ver2.1.1_0159**
### В текущем варианте требуется:
1. З… арегистрировать термометр в MiHome.
2. С помощью [альтернативного ПО получить все ключи](https://github.com/PiotrMachowski/Xiaomi-cloud-tokens-extractor) для данного термометра.
3. Запустить [TelinkMiFlasher.html](https://pvvx.github.io/ATC_MiThermometer/TelinkMiFlasher.html) и соединиться с термометром.
4. Ввести "Device known id", "Mi Token", "Mi Bind Key" и выбрать "Login"
5. Выбрать прошивку "ATC_vNN" и запустить OTA.
Если это не сработало, тогда необходимо обновить оригинальную прошивку.
Выбрать предлагаемый “Original_OTA_....” и “Start Flashing”:

Текущая версия поддерживает 2 типа прошивки версии 2.1.1_0159. О существовании ещё вариантов пока не известно. Но обновление на приложенную оригинальную прошивку решает такие вопросы.
### Zigbee
Шаги по установке Zigbee версии указаны в https://github.com/pvvx/ATC_MiThermometer/issues/602#issuecomment-2590913442
* Примечание: FW atc1441-[ATC_Exploit.bin](https://github.com/atc1441) может не поддерживать прошивку прошивки Zigbee через BLE OTA. BLE и ZigBee используют разные размеры и области адресов Flash для OTA. Прошивка FW Zigbee доступна только из варианта BLE со специальной расширенной функцией OTA. Все FW BLE из этого репозитория имеют эту функцию. FW **ZigbeeTlc** имеют функцию адаптации к загрузке в неправильную область через BLE OTA и другие несовместимые опции с загрузчиком Zigbee от Tuya. Включено автоматическое перемещение FW в рабочую область.
---
Update LYWSD03MMC ver2.1.1_0159
### The current version requires:
1. Register the thermometer in MiHome.
2. Using alternative software, get all the keys for this thermometer.
3. Run TelinkMiFlasher.html and connect to the thermometer.
4. Enter "Device known id", "Mi Token", "Mi Bind Key" and select "Login"
5. Select the firmware "ATC_vNN" and run OTA.
If this does not work, then you need to update the original firmware.
Select the suggested “Original_OTA_....” and “Start Flashing”:

The current version supports 2 types of firmware version 2.1.1_0159. The existence of other options is not yet known. But updating to the attached original firmware solves such issues.
### Zigbee
* Note: FW atc1441-[ATC_Exploit.bin](https://github.com/atc1441) may not support flashing Zigbee firmware via BLE OTA. BLE and ZigBee use different Flash address areas for OTA. FW Zigbee firmware is only available from the BLE variant with a special extended OTA function. All FWs BLE from this repository have this function. FW **ZigbeeTlc** have the function of adaptation to loading into the wrong area via BLE OTA and other incompatible options with Zigbee boot-loader from Tuya. Automatic movement of FW to the working area is enabled.
The steps for installing the Zigbee version are listed in https://github.com/pvvx/ATC_MiThermometer/issues/602#issuecomment-2590913442
---
[Alternative options from "atc1441"](https://github.com/atc1441/ATC_MiThermometer/issues/298):
> Video Demo of Full OTA update of 2.1.1_0159 aka no wires needed. https://youtu.be/NfZHh6wmTp8
Find the MiHome Token Extractor here: https://github.com/PiotrMachowski/Xiaomi-cloud-tokens-extractor
Et c’est nickel, connexion direct à z2mqtt et écran OK
2 « J'aime »
Bonjour.
J’essaye de flasher des capteurs en OTA.
Je suis le début de la procédure, mais arrivé au
3 - On a new device with stock firmware click « Do Activation » and wait some time.
C’est censé durer combien de temps ? Parce que plusieurs minutes (genre plus e 10) sans que rien ne se passe, c’est un peu inquiétant.
Utilise ce firmware pour le Zigbee :
Custom firmware for Zigbee 3.0 IoT devices on the TLSR825x chip
Attention, les nouveaux modèles ne sont pas supporté.
For new LYWSD03MMC variants released since 03.2025 there is no Zigbee firmware (not supported yet).
Tu trouveras la date de production sur la boite.
Dans le doute, met une pile neuve, car le flash demande de l’énergie. Avec des piles à 50% ça peut bloquer.
enka
Juillet 10, 2025, 12:54
24
Bonjour,
J’ai aussi acheté quelques capteurs pour les passer en zigbee, mais je suis coincé.
Date de production : 2024.12, donc ils peuvent encore recevoir le FW zigbee.
Mon premier soucis : les liens vers les FW depuis la page de flash (Telink Flasher v11.2 ) ne semblent pointer vers rien. je suis donc obliger de les récupérer depuis le github
Ils étaient en FW 2.1.1_0159 B1.6, donc j’en ai repassé un en stock FW 2.1.1_0159 . Je n’ai alors plus aucun FW de proposé. Je télécharge donc la dernière version ( ATC_v53.bin), j’ai ce message d’erreur :
14:52:44: Hardware Revision String: B1.6
14:52:44: Software Revision String: 0159
14:52:44: Firmware Revision String: 2.1.1_0159
14:52:44: Detected Mi device
14:52:44: Connected
14:53:00: Send Login, please wait...
14:53:01: Received device infos are correct
14:53:01: Login successful
14:53:10: File: ATC_v53.bin
14:53:10: File size: 86724 bytes
14:53:10: Add signature file.
14:53:10: Invalid signature file!
Je ne sais pas trop quoi tenter de plus pour avancer.
merci de votre aide
J’ai réussi à le passer en zigbee mais comment les remettre en BLE si je souhaite remettre le firmware d’origine ?